37, Quebec Street, BN2 9UZ
37 Quebec Street is a 91 m² / 980 sq ft terraced home in Brighton. It sold for £325,000 in November 2014. Indexed forward to today's value, that sale is roughly £439k. Recent local prices imply a broad valuation context of £435k to £555k based on its internal area. The Land Registry and EPC data was last updated 4 August 2026.
